Detailed Comparison

MetricQuality control and planning engineersVehicle paint techniciansDifference
Median Annual£44,103£37,674+£6,429
Mean Annual£46,539£39,323+£7,216
Monthly£3,675£3,140+£535
Weekly£848£725+£123
Hourly£21.20£18.11+£3.09
